Same God, New Year
As we start a new year, it's nice to know that some things will always be the same, like our God. With the passing of time, things change, but God and His promises stay the same.
"Jesus Christ is the same yesterday and today and forever." Hebrews 13:8
We can hold on to this truth no matter how unclear the new year may be. This coming year, the same God who helped us last year will be with us. His love, strength, and wisdom never change.
We should be hopeful and sure of what the days ahead hold, not because we know what the year holds, but because we know who holds the year.
"For I the Lord do not change; therefore you, O children of Jacob, are not consumed." Malichi 3:6
Have a wonderful year ahead, and may the peace of God always be with you.
